Transaction e5d23d28659117d2b5261f615f551a2ac16fc1bf5d144fbc1a5c548149deb674
1 Input
1 Output
-
e5d23d28659117d2b5261f615f551a2ac16fc1bf5d144fbc1a5c548149deb674:0
- value
- 860422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 34dd3390a566e6a4c03db5926bed3794abbdfeef OP_EQUAL
- address
- 36WY3s2tjwV7YxAhCvUJcLUQzH1s5D2Ed9